Annissa Girl
Origin(s)
Pronunciationuh-NEE-sah / əˈniːsəArabic; Hebrew
Meaning
Arabic: 'delicate'; Hebrew: 'grace'
Historical & Cultural Background
Annissa is a name with roots in both Arabic and Hebrew cultures. In Arabic, it conveys a sense of delicacy and gentleness, while in Hebrew, it is associated with grace. The name has been used in various cultures, reflecting a blend of influences. Its usage has been noted in different regions, contributing to its multicultural appeal.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Annissa was first seen in the United States in 1967. Annissa has ranked as high as #1186 nationally, which occurred in 1993, and has been most popular in California, Texas, North Carolina, New York, and Arizona. In the past 5 years the name Annissa has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
